KVH Starlink is a satellite internet service designed to provide high-speed, low-latency broadband internet access to users around the globe. Unlike traditional satellite systems that rely on geostationary satellites positioned much farther from Earth, Starlink utilizes a constellation of LEO satellites, which orbit closer to the planet. This proximity allows for faster data transmission and reduced latency, making it ideal for real-time applications such as video calls, online gaming, and more.
Global Coverage: Starlink's extensive network of LEO satellites ensures that users can access the internet from virtually anywhere on the planet. This is particularly beneficial for boaters who often find themselves in remote or offshore locations.
High-Speed Internet: Starlink offers impressive download and upload speeds, comparable to terrestrial broadband connections. This allows boaters to stream videos, browse the web, and stay connected with ease.
Low Latency: One of the standout features of Starlink is its low latency, typically around 20-40 milliseconds. This is a significant improvement over traditional satellite internet, making online activities more responsive and seamless.
Ease of Installation: Starlink kits come with user-friendly installation instructions, making it straightforward for boaters to set up their systems. The kit includes a compact satellite dish, a mounting tripod, and a Wi-Fi router.
Durability: The Starlink hardware is designed to withstand harsh marine environments. The satellite dish is built to be weather-resistant, ensuring reliable performance even in challenging conditions.

When considering KVH Starlink for your boating needs, there are several factors to keep in mind:
Coverage Area: Ensure that the areas where you frequently sail are covered by Starlink's satellite network. Coverage maps are available on the Starlink website to help you determine this.
Installation Requirements: Consider where you will install the Starlink dish on your boat. The dish needs a clear view of the sky to maintain a strong connection with the satellites.
Power Supply: Check the power requirements for the Starlink equipment and ensure your boat's power system can support it. This includes the satellite dish, Wi-Fi router, and any additional accessories.
Data Usage: Assess your internet usage needs. Starlink offers different service plans, so choose one that aligns with your data consumption habits.
Compatibility: Verify that the Starlink system is compatible with your boat's existing communication infrastructure, if any. This ensures seamless integration and optimal performance.
